NEWTOWN, Conn- Students of Sandy Hook Elementary school will be returning to classes this Thursday, according to the Newtown Board of Education.
This comes after a gunman killed 20 students and six teachers at the school on December 14th.
The classes will take place at a repurposed school in the neighboring town of Monroe, where desks and even personal belongings left behind after the shooting have been set up for those returning children.
Families have been coming in to see the new school, and an open house is scheduled for Wednesday.
An army of workers has been getting the school ready, painting, moving furniture and even raising the floors in the bathrooms of the former middle school so the smaller elementary school students can reach the toilets.
